Output fc3d2db5fa54b4f018656fa15e9d398972151a6a4bfe617bf0f1e2b703eaae4d:0

value
590264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cab0bcf98c067fcd119fd39e2a566f432b7f7bc OP_EQUAL
address
34JbkQfqaoSnKXDuG14oaoUXuABofMQ4tQ
transaction
fc3d2db5fa54b4f018656fa15e9d398972151a6a4bfe617bf0f1e2b703eaae4d
confirmations
159111
spent
true